Ever thought of seeing acres and acres of tulips? It’s a beautiful sight.
Nanhui Tulips

Tulips bloom only for a short period of time, so you might want to make your way to Shanghai Nanhui Flower Port (鲜花港) as soon as possible. Depending on the season, the Tulips should be in full bloom in the period of 28 March 2010 till maybe mid-April.

It’s a pretty long way from downtown Shanghai to Flower Port , but totally worth it when you can get close to such flower beauty:

Even haibao (Expo 2010 mascot, can be found all over Shanghai) is amongst the tulips! Gardens and gardens of tulips await you (but not for long) at Nanhui Flower Port.

Admission fee: RMB 100 for adults
